O futuro da computação em nuvem: tendências e inovações que moldam a indústria
Publicados: 2024-04-30Obtenha insights sobre os mais recentes avanços e tendências futuras na computação em nuvem, desde a computação de ponta até arquiteturas sem servidor.
Mesmo com o amadurecimento da tecnologia de computação em nuvem, pesquisas mostram que os gastos com nuvem não apresentam sinais de desaceleração. 31% da maioria dos orçamentos de TI são direcionados para a nuvem, e dois terços dos tomadores de decisão de TI esperam que os orçamentos para a nuvem aumentem nos próximos 12 meses. Continue lendo para saber o que o futuro da computação em nuvem tem a oferecer e como você pode maximizá-lo.
5 tendências emergentes que moldam o futuro da computação em nuvem
À medida que o futuro da computação em nuvem evolui, observamos cinco tendências em todos os setores, mudando o paradigma do consumo e da entrega em nuvem:
1. Computação sem servidor e função como serviço (FaaS)
A computação sem servidor, especialmente por meio do modelo Function-as-a-Service (FaaS), está revolucionando a forma como os aplicativos são desenvolvidos, implantados e dimensionados. Essa tendência abstrai as complexidades do gerenciamento de servidores dos desenvolvedores, permitindo que você se concentre em escrever código que atenda à sua lógica de negócios sem se preocupar com a infraestrutura subjacente.
Em uma arquitetura sem servidor, seus aplicativos são dimensionados dinamicamente e cobram apenas pelos recursos precisos que seu código utiliza, até o milissegundo, oferecendo economia e escalabilidade sem precedentes.
2. Estratégias híbridas e multinuvem
O futuro da computação em nuvem não é público nem privado, mas uma mistura de ambos, incluindo recursos locais – esta é a essência das estratégias de nuvem híbrida.
Além disso, os ambientes multinuvem, onde você aproveita os melhores serviços de vários provedores de nuvem, estão se tornando a norma.
Essa abordagem aumenta a resiliência e a disponibilidade do seu aplicativo e permite a distribuição geográfica estratégica de serviços, a conformidade com regulamentações de dados locais e evita a dependência de fornecedores.
A adoção de uma estratégia híbrida ou multinuvem requer ferramentas de gerenciamento sofisticadas que possam abstrair a complexidade da operação em diversas plataformas. Isso torna a interoperabilidade e a portabilidade áreas de foco principais para os provedores de serviços em nuvem.
3. Integração de computação de ponta
A edge computing é uma tendência emergente que complementa a computação em nuvem, processando dados mais perto de sua fonte – a borda da rede. Essa mudança é crucial para aplicações em tempo real que exigem baixa latência, como dispositivos IoT, veículos autônomos e experiências de AR/VR.
À medida que os dispositivos de borda se tornam mais poderosos e as arquiteturas de computação de ponta mais refinadas, você verá uma integração perfeita entre a computação de borda e a computação em nuvem.
Esta integração permite a portabilidade de dados e aplicações, permitindo uma arquitetura fluida e flexível que pode se adaptar aos diversos requisitos de diferentes aplicações, especialmente aquelas que necessitam de capacidades de processamento em tempo real.
4. Segurança e conformidade aprimoradas na nuvem
À medida que a adoção da nuvem prolifera, também aumenta a sofisticação das ameaças direcionadas aos ambientes de nuvem. As tendências futuras na computação em nuvem enfatizam fortemente estruturas de segurança avançadas e protocolos de conformidade para proteger dados confidenciais e garantir a privacidade.
Espere ver um foco significativo em arquiteturas de confiança zero, onde a confiança nunca é assumida e a verificação é necessária de todos que tentam acessar recursos em sua rede.
Além disso, a conformidade se tornará cada vez mais automatizada, com os serviços em nuvem oferecendo ferramentas integradas para ajudá-lo a aderir às regulamentações regionais e específicas do setor — por exemplo, obter o consentimento do GDPR antes de armazenar dados na nuvem.
Esta automatização será fundamental para simplificar a complexidade da gestão da conformidade, especialmente para empresas que operam em múltiplas jurisdições.
5. Sustentabilidade e computação em nuvem verde
O impulso para a sustentabilidade enraizou-se firmemente no domínio da computação em nuvem, enfatizando práticas ecológicas e a redução das emissões de carbono dos data centers.
Para líderes empresariais como você, envolver-se com a computação em nuvem verde significa escolher provedores de nuvem que priorizem energia renovável, infraestrutura com eficiência energética e ferramentas para ajudar a medir e reduzir seu impacto ambiental.
Esta tendência visa minimizar a pegada ecológica das operações digitais e alinha-se com eficiências de custos e melhorias operacionais que irão preparar a sua estratégia de nuvem para o futuro.
5 inovações que levam o futuro da computação em nuvem ao próximo nível
Mesmo à medida que estas tendências ganham força, cinco tecnologias – muitas ainda em fase experimental – poderão transformar o futuro da computação em nuvem.
1. Computação quântica
A computação quântica sinaliza um grande avanço no poder de processamento, resolvendo problemas complexos intratáveis para computadores clássicos. A computação em nuvem quântica é como uma ponte, oferecendo acesso a processadores quânticos por meio da nuvem. Esse acesso permite a experimentação com algoritmos quânticos e aplicativos que aproveitam as vantagens quânticas em simulação e criptografia.
À medida que o hardware quântico continua a amadurecer, as plataformas em nuvem provavelmente oferecerão serviços quânticos cada vez mais poderosos. Esses serviços permitirão que você integre processos acelerados por quantum em seus aplicativos, resolvendo assim problemas computacionais complexos com mais eficiência.
2. Inteligência artificial (IA)
A IA está intrinsecamente integrada na estrutura da computação em nuvem para permitir ambientes de nuvem mais inteligentes e auto-otimizados.
Por meio de análises e automação orientadas por IA, as plataformas em nuvem agora podem oferecer alocação dinâmica de recursos, escalabilidade preditiva e gerenciamento inteligente de carga de trabalho. Esses recursos significam que seus aplicativos são executados com mais eficiência, com utilização ideal de recursos, melhor desempenho e custos reduzidos.
Além disso, a segurança orientada por IA aprimora as defesas da sua nuvem, usando modelos de aprendizado de máquina para prever, detectar e responder a ameaças em tempo real . Isso oferece um nível de inteligência de segurança e capacidade de resposta que antes era inatingível.
3. Lagos de dados avançados
O crescimento exponencial dos dados impulsionou a evolução dos data lakes e das tecnologias analíticas na nuvem. Os data lakes avançados agora suportam armazenamento massivo e recursos analíticos sofisticados, permitindo que você execute análises de big data, processamento em tempo real e aprendizado de máquina diretamente em seus dados armazenados, sem a necessidade de movimentação ou transformação extensa de dados.
Essa inovação simplifica sua arquitetura de dados e acelera insights, permitindo processos de tomada de decisão mais ágeis e o desenvolvimento de aplicações com uso intensivo de dados.
4. Blockchain
A tecnologia Blockchain está cada vez mais integrada às plataformas em nuvem. Esta é uma combinação excelente, pois o blockchain aumenta a segurança, a transparência e a rastreabilidade para transações e processos baseados em nuvem.
Os serviços em nuvem habilitados para Blockchain fornecem uma plataforma descentralizada para transações e armazenamento de dados seguros e à prova de falsificação. Eles são ideais para aplicações que exigem altos níveis de confiança e auditabilidade, como gerenciamento da cadeia de suprimentos, serviços financeiros e verificação de identidade.
Esta integração aumenta a segurança e a confiança nos serviços em nuvem e abre novas possibilidades para a construção de aplicações e serviços descentralizados (DApps) . Isso aproveitará a escalabilidade e a flexibilidade da infraestrutura em nuvem, juntamente com a segurança e a transparência da tecnologia blockchain.
5. Computação confidencial
A computação confidencial é uma inovação revolucionária que garante que dados confidenciais permaneçam criptografados, mesmo na memória.
As abordagens tradicionais à criptografia de dados concentram-se na segurança dos dados em repouso (armazenamento) e em trânsito (comunicação), deixando-os vulneráveis à exposição durante o processamento. Com a computação confidencial, você pode realizar cálculos em dados criptografados dentro de um enclave seguro, garantindo que mesmo o provedor de nuvem não possa acessar seus dados em texto simples.
Esta tecnologia aumenta a privacidade e a segurança, especialmente para setores altamente regulamentados que lidam com dados confidenciais, como saúde, finanças e governo. Ao adotar a computação confidencial, você pode aproveitar os benefícios da computação em nuvem e, ao mesmo tempo, manter controle total sobre a confidencialidade e integridade dos seus dados.
Desafios potenciais na computação em nuvem: como enfrentá-los?
A computação em nuvem está prestes a se tornar o modelo operacional padrão para empresas futuras – no entanto, é importante observar as seguintes desvantagens:
- Preocupações crescentes com segurança e privacidade: você deve implementar mecanismos de criptografia para proteger os dados em repouso e em trânsito. Use políticas de gerenciamento de identidade e acesso (IAM) para impor controles de acesso com privilégios mínimos e auditar e monitorar regularmente vulnerabilidades.
- Desafios na governança e conformidade de dados: No futuro, as ferramentas e serviços de conformidade nativos da nuvem poderão automatizar verificações e relatórios de conformidade, ajudando você a se manter atualizado em relação aos requisitos regulatórios.
- O risco de dependência do fornecedor: à medida que as dependências da nuvem aumentam, é essencial evitar a dependência do fornecedor. Tome medidas para diversificar seu portfólio de provedores de nuvem. Você pode aproveitar a conteinerização e os microsserviços para aumentar a portabilidade de aplicativos em diferentes nuvens.
- Falta de desempenho: otimize sua arquitetura de nuvem para cargas de trabalho sensíveis à latência, aproveitando a computação de ponta ou redes de entrega de conteúdo (CDNs), vitais para aplicativos em nuvem do futuro. Mecanismos de cache e estratégias de replicação de dados podem reduzir ainda mais a latência.
Pensamento final
Estes são tempos emocionantes na evolução da tecnologia em nuvem. A proliferação de IA/ML, novas funções e funções da nuvem e a revolução global do SaaS transformaram completamente o que a nuvem significa para empresas, governos e usuários finais. Com a tecnologia prestes a se tornar tão onipresente quanto a Internet, conhecer as tendências e inovações emergentes da nuvem é fundamental para tomar as decisões certas para o seu cenário de TI.